After using K-9 for months and months, I switched and am now using the Gmail app for everything. I went to my Gmail account of the pc and I added the pop3 accounts to be polled and then pushed to the phone. Gmail checks the pop3 accounts with a frequency determined by the account's activity. If there is a lot of email activity it will be checked more frequently. I have one pop3 account that is very active and it works out to almost instantaneous. About as soon as an email is sent, it is pushed to my phone. The other account does not have much activity and it gets polled about every 5 minutes or so.

Anyway by doing this, using the Gmail for everything, the emails stay on my phone until I delete them.
